Method of and apparatus for assisting a user in correctly loading and reloading ammunition magazines into a hand-held firearm in the dark

Abstract
A ammunition magazine for a hand-held firearm or weapon, having a photo-luminescent (i.e. glow-in-the-dark) base portion (e.g. base plate) that emits visible illumination and enables the firearm user, in darkness, to quickly access the ammunition magazine, accurately determine its spatial orientation, properly insert (i.e. load) the magazine into the firearm in a correct manner, retrieve the spent magazine, remove (i.e. unload) it from the firearm, and then reload another loaded magazine, quickly without error or reloading errors or delays.
Claims
exact text as granted — not AI-modified1 . An ammunition magazine adapted for use in a firearm having a barrel and handle portion, in dark environments, said ammunition magazine comprising:
a hollow body having a bottom opening and a top opening a top opening in communication with said barrel; a base portion fixed stationary with respect to said hollow body and closing off said bottom opening; wherein said base portion includes a bottom surface, and multiple side wall surfaces; a movable platform installed within said hollow body and capable of sliding up and down within said hollow body; wherein said hollow body is adapted for storing a round of ammunition in the form of bullets, supported on said movable platform and extending up to said top opening; a spring disposed between said movable platform and said base portion; wherein said movable platform and round of ammunition are slidably pushed towards the top opening, by virtue of the biasing forces acting on said movable platform and generated by said spring installed between said movable platform and said base portion, and said biasing forces assist in advancing said bullets out of said hollow body and through said top opening; and one or more photo-luminescent elements applied to said base portion for emitting visible illumination so as to help the user of said firearm visually indicate, during night-time use, the correct direction that bullets in said hollow body should be loaded into the barrel of said hand-held firearm.
